From: Martin Helmling martin.helmling@octosoft.eu Date: Sun, 12 Feb 2017 09:04:04 +0000 (+0100) Subject: Kontoauszug verbuchen: DB-Rollback nicht zusätzlich als Fehler melden X-Git-Tag: release-3.5.4~1480 X-Git-Url: http://wagnertech.de/git?a=commitdiff_plain;h=542befb19fa7a69def1d244218594a009da73aaa;p=kivitendo-erp.git Kontoauszug verbuchen: DB-Rollback nicht zusätzlich als Fehler melden Bei einer negativen Kreditorenbuchung (Lieferantengutschrift) wird nun nicht mehr "do_transaction() failed - Died at SL/Controller/BankTransaction.pm line 733." gemeldet, sondern der Fehler an der (nicht)verbuchten Rechnung angezeigt: "Gesendete Zahlungen können nur mit Einkaufsrechnungen und Verkaufsgutschriften verbucht werden." --- diff --git a/SL/Controller/BankTransaction.pm b/SL/Controller/BankTransaction.pm index 00b4ff65f..8bc3317ae 100644 --- a/SL/Controller/BankTransaction.pm +++ b/SL/Controller/BankTransaction.pm @@ -730,7 +730,8 @@ sub save_single_bank_transaction { }; }; - die if $error; + # Rollback Fehler nicht weiterreichen + # die if $error; }); return grep { $_ } ($error, @warnings);